BABY FACE toe print art

 

Creating a portrait out of baby’s big toe (or a finger) is a super cute gift idea for Mom, Dad, or even Grandparents this Valentine’s Day!


BABYFACE

1- Gather your supplies: small frame (this one is from Michael’s), paint, paper, scissors, and a fine tip Sharpie 

2- Cute baby toe (this part is essential to the success of your project!)

3- Dip toe into paint and press paper up to toe…this will take several attempts as babies tend to be very wiggly!

4- Pick the best “face” formed print and draw a face using your sharpie to resemble your little one (bigger kids can help with this step)

Cut to size, frame, and… Voila! A special gift for a special someone :)
